Perform basic patient care. Observe and report abnormal occurrences or changes in patient condition. Clean, stock and maintain supplies for the patient unit.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ities Major Job Functions The following is a summary of the major essential functions of this job. The incumbent may perform other duties, both major and minor, that are not mentioned below. In addition, specific functions may change from time to time: Assist in admission of patients to the unit including orientation to the unit, hospital routine and patient care equipment Respond to needs of patients with direct assistance when able or by reporting patient need to appropriate person Assist with implementation of nursing care plan by carrying out delegated patient care tasks Assist in maintaining patient safety including proper use of equipment and supplies Access to medication/supply room to retrieve patient care items for patient care use as applicable per unit Maintain well-stocked, clean patient environment Actively participate in cost containment and assist in accurate charging for patient services Participate in educational and Performance Improvement activities Perform additional skills, which may include, but are not limited to, phlebotomy, 12 lead EKG, waived lab testing per unit competency Actively demonstrate responsibility concerning customer satisfaction, patient throughput and hospital functional capacity through compliance with the Hospital Innovation Project (HIP) Other duties as assigned
